Output aab003a33d028044e81d0c466b544bf1d04feaf46adceba392fde872518b5664:63

value
27856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62ec85f625ac9be665ad3501f28e4d19c8da8e2e OP_EQUAL
address
3Ai5VGZxCAThrtCY4WUZ238LmFm6WVy8z4
transaction
aab003a33d028044e81d0c466b544bf1d04feaf46adceba392fde872518b5664
spent
true